The Mayor of Paris, Anne Hidalgo, said that several landmarks in the French capital, Paris, will stop lighting at ten in the evening, starting from next September 23, due to the energy crisis that affected France, as is the case in several other countries.
And Anne Hidalgo announced, according to the France 24 satellite channel, this evening, Tuesday, that the lighting of the Town Hall, Saint Jacques Tower, municipal museums and town halls in the departments of the French capital will stop at ten o’clock (8 GMT) starting from next September 23 due to the energy crisis.
